Support team: the Brindle component library uses strict semver. Patch releases auto-publish nightly; minor and major releases require sign-off from the Quillon platform group. Never advise customers to pin a range — pin exact versions. Deprecations are announced two minors ahead. The changelog lives in the Brindle registry UI. To regenerate the registry's signing bundle after an outage, use the recovery passphrase that follows.

strongbox words: holax-rusax-jorath-aldeth

**09:05 — Timeline entry.** Integration tests for the Ledgerline payments service began failing intermittently on the settlement suite. Initial triage by Orin suggested a race between the mock clearing house and the retry scheduler: tests passed locally but flaked roughly one in four runs on CI. At 09:40 we pinned the scheduler to a single worker and flakiness dropped to zero across twenty consecutive runs. For the release decision, the suite was re-run against the candidate build, and the passing run is referenced below.

session token of kahag-bawip = htk6_729d08

## Break-Glass: SDK Parity Vault

The Korvet and Lumafield client SDKs must ship matching feature flags. Parity matrix lives in the Drossel vault; normal access goes through your team lead. If both maintainers are unreachable and a release is blocked, use break-glass. Open the Drossel emergency console, select the parity workspace, and confirm the audit prompt. Enter the passphrase exactly as written below.

recovery phrase for hadug-kajef: briion-kaswyn-kasox-oliath-jorath-tamath-fravan-aldvan-aldius-olidor-tamys-wenwyn-tamius

## Quillbase Environments

As of release 4.2, Quillbase has replaced its homegrown job queue with the Trellick scheduler across all environments. Plugin authors should note that retry semantics now differ between staging and production, so test enqueue behavior carefully before publishing. The current environment configuration values are listed below.

config for tagep-kaguf:
FENWYN_PIN=5236
FENWYN_METRICS_HOST=metrics.fenwyn.qorvellabs.internal
FENWYN_LOG_LEVEL=error
FENWYN_TENANT=silys